Situated within the world's golden berry cultivation belt near 40 degrees north latitude, Tangshancheng Town benefits from its proximity to mountains and water, fertile soil, and clean water sources. Its unique microclimate provides ideal natural conditions for growing high-quality berries. In recent years, the town's Party committee and government have prioritized the berry industry as a key strategy for agricultural restructuring and increasing farmers' incomes. Focusing on blueberries as the core product, they have promoted the coordinated development of multiple varieties, shifting from scattered plantings to scaled, standardized, and branded production. This transformation has turned small berries into a catalyst for rural prosperity.

Currently, the town's blueberry cultivation area exceeds 6,000 acres, with an annual output value nearing 500 million yuan. Nearly a hundred business entities have gathered here, forming a synergistic development pattern combining facility-based and open-field cultivation. Greenhouse blueberries hit the market early, from the beginning of the year until April, while open-field blueberries fill the gap from July to September, ensuring a year-round supply of fresh fruit. Over 20 premium varieties, such as Duke and Bluecrop, are cultivated on a large scale. Modern agricultural technologies, including soilless cultivation, intelligent temperature control, and integrated water-fertilizer systems, are widely adopted, resulting in large, fine-textured fruits of excellent quality that are highly marketable.

Dandong Pengxin Agricultural Co., Ltd., located in the town, has seen its "Zhiguan" brand blueberries certified under Global Good Agricultural Practices (GAP), earning a ticket to the international market. Meanwhile, Dandong Wushi Xinxiang Agriculture's "Yikoutian" strawberry base adds further luster to the berry industry. The base, situated in Yushulin Village, covers nearly 400 acres and includes over 40 high-standard warm and cold greenhouses. In collaboration with Shenyang Agricultural University, the base cultivates red, pink, white, and purple strawberries, adhering to pesticide-free green farming practices. It has passed 508 tests for zero pesticide residues for three consecutive years, truly achieving "pick-and-eat" quality.

"The period around the Spring Festival is the peak sales season. This year, we have more online orders than usual, with high-end gift boxes being particularly popular. We are shipping to all parts of the country," said Wu Zhiwei, the base manager, with a smile. "Everyone is eager to buy our trustworthy fruits."

A thriving industry brings prosperity to the people. Villagers have achieved diversified income growth through land transfers, employment, and shareholding, securing stable jobs close to home. From planting and management to harvesting, sorting, packaging, and sales, each link of the industrial chain absorbs a large number of rural laborers. This not only meets the employment needs of local residents but also creates job opportunities for villagers in surrounding towns, ensuring that the benefits of development reach a broader population.
